Gober Sosebee (October 15, 1915 - November 11, 1996) was a NASCAR driver from Atlanta, GA. He competed in seventy-one Sprint Cup Series events in his career, spanning from 1949 to 1959. Sosebee had a solid career, earning two victories, thirty-three top-tens, four poles and four top-seventeen points finishes. Although 1953 was his best year points wise (14th), Sosebee's victories came at Augusta in 1952 and Macon in 1954. Poles came in 1949, 1951, 1954, and 1958 and led at least 503 laps in his career.
His son, David Sosebee, was also a driver.
